

Born February 12, 1927 in Lyons, GA. She proudly served her country during WWII by working at Jacksonville Shipyards as “Rosie the Riveter”. Mrs. Warren was a long time member and supporter of The First Pentecostal Holiness Church, Harvest Ministries. She was secretary of her husband’s business, Ideal Lawn Service, which allowed her to remain home to care for her four children. After retirement she and her husband traveled to every state in the United States. Many times including grandchildren on their journeys. They all enjoyed these trips very much and were left with many precious and priceless memories.
She was preceded in death by her husband of 68 years, William B. Warren, her son David, daughter Phyllis, and son-in-law Rick Gad.
She is survived by her children, Joyce (Wyman) Davis of Glen St. Mary, FL; Wanda Gad of Jacksonville, FL; Darlene (Trent) Collins of Palatka, FL. She is also survived by 11 grandchildren, 35 great-grandchildren and 1 great-great-grandchild, Niece Gladine Warren, Brother and Sister-in-law Kenneth (Sharon) Warren, as well as many other extended family members.
